PostgreSQL, an open-source enterprise relational database, has a mature ecosystem with over 35 years of development. It's often overlooked due to its reputation and community, but it offers unique features such as PostGIS for spatial data, pg_stat_statements for performance optimization, and pg_repack for efficient table maintenance. Other notable extensions include Apache AGE for graph capabilities, groonga for full-text search, postgres_fdw for connecting databases, Citus for clustering and sharding, pldebugger for remote debugging, pgcrypto for security features, pgMemento for audit trails, and pg_storm for automatic GPU program generation. Additionally, TimescaleDB extends PostgreSQL with time-series functionality, while Timescale Cloud offers a managed service for free.
